Immerse yourself in the rich traditions and vibrant culture of the Sts'ailes people with P'ésk'a and the First Salmon Ceremony. This beautifully illustrated book takes you on a journey through time, giving you a window into the customs and rituals of this Indigenous group who have called the Harrison River home for thousands of years.
Step back in time and experience life as it was one thousand years ago. From the excitement of the first salmon ceremony to the gratitude expressed towards the river and its abundant salmon, this book showcases the deep respect the Sts'ailes people have for nature and its gifts.
